When it comes to analyzing the composite chart, one aspect that holds significant importance is the relationship between the Sun and Saturn. This aspect sheds light on the dynamics, challenges, and potential of the relationship. Let’s delve deeper into the different possibilities and effects of Sun-Saturn aspects in composite charts.

When the composite Sun is conjunct composite Saturn:
In relationships where the composite Sun is conjunct composite Saturn, there is a palpable sense that this union should not be taken lightly. Unlike the dreamy and idealistic composite Sun-Neptune aspect, this conjunction emphasizes the need for clearly defined roles and a practical approach to relating. Even in romantic partnerships, there is a business-like quality to the relationship. Both individuals feel a strong obligation to be responsible not only to each other but also to others.
However, a challenge can arise when partners become excessively critical or demanding of one another. When there is little room for error, the romance that was once abundant can fade away. It’s crucial for both individuals to remember the initial feelings and to allow space for human imperfections to prevent this aspect from becoming a hindrance.
When the composite Sun is square or in opposition to composite Saturn:
At first, there might be no apparent feeling of obligation in relationships where the composite Sun is square or in opposition to composite Saturn. However, as time goes on, a sense of duty and responsibility can start to undermine the fun and romance shared between the two individuals. It may seem that every time they start to feel good about the relationship, something pulls them back.
To sustain this type of aspect, it is important to avoid criticizing or reminding one’s partner of their “duties” excessively. Otherwise, the relationship can become burdensome and overly heavy. Clearly defined roles are necessary, but it’s equally essential to afford each other some leniency and understanding.
When the composite Sun is trine composite Saturn:
In relationships with the composite Sun trine composite Saturn, there is a strong conviction that the partnership is heading towards a meaningful future. Both individuals feel secure and stable in their union, emphasizing dependability and commitment. Challenges and obstacles are faced with a balanced and reasonable approach.
Responsibilities towards each other and the people around them, as well as the structures they have built together, are met with diligence. Unless other powerful aspects suggest otherwise, both partners tend to be risk-averse and prefer a stable path.
When the composite Sun is quincunx composite Saturn:
When the composite Sun is quincunx composite Saturn, circumstances beyond the individuals’ control may intrude upon the relationship. This can prevent the couple from fully experiencing and enjoying their union. Great odds and other duties or commitments may limit the time they can spend together.
To overcome these difficulties, it is important not to dwell on the negatives or succumb to thoughts of struggle or impossibility. Instead, focusing on the positive aspects of the relationship can help overcome the challenges and gaps. By appreciating what is working, the couple stands a better chance of overcoming the obstacles thrown their way.
Remember, astrology charts can provide valuable insights into the dynamics of a relationship, but it is ultimately up to the individuals involved to nurture and grow their connection.
